I have an 30g Ipod 5.5g. I need elementary help.
I'm at the point where I must "apply the correct partition table" (http://www.rockbox.org/twiki/bin/view/Main/IpodConversionToFAT32). I have the iPod unmounted and I've downloaded both the 2048 and 512 sector tables.
1. I don't know which I'm to use: the 2048 or 512 sector partition table. There's no info on which applies to my model of iPod.
2. Once it's downloaded, what's next? I've double-clicked on both commands, but I get a dialog that it doesn't know where to apply the command. (It seems to want some word processor or such.)
Thanks for the beginner's help! ???
bluebrother:
--- Quote from: poikkeus on April 12, 2007, 12:37:09 PM ---1. I don't know which I'm to use: the 2048 or 512 sector partition table. There's no info on which applies to my model of iPod.
--- End quote ---
To quote the wiki page you linked:
--- Quote from: wiki ---NOTE: If you have the 30GB video ipod, you need to determine your sector size. This can be done with the ipodpatcher command
--- End quote ---
--- Quote ---2. Once it's downloaded, what's next? I've double-clicked on both commands, but I get a dialog that it doesn't know where to apply the command. (It seems to want some word processor or such.)
--- End quote ---
I don't know what you are trying to double-click, there is only a command stated -- how should one be able double-clicking it?
To quote the wiki again:
--- Quote from: wiki ---Run the below command to write the partition table to your iPod:
--- End quote ---
This means you need to run the command from a terminal window.

The manual conversion method does require a small amount of knowledge of the terminal - it's not a straightforward process.
Maybe an easier option for you would be to find a Windows PC with itunes installed on it and simply restore your ipod using that. It should be as simple as plugging your ipod into the PC and saying "yes" when itunes offers to reformat it for you.
